Output 3e07614ade895267e67bc554e21c4b6d8f3f1e5f7e5df59fdfc61aafb565501f:1

value
12520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 226c1e10fc843279b4af3c5d90eac4031ef05bc9 OP_EQUAL
address
9uaHA3VpdmM3LTSWmSx9zXy8misPzzsZEK
transaction
3e07614ade895267e67bc554e21c4b6d8f3f1e5f7e5df59fdfc61aafb565501f